Zanussi Oven Temperature Sensor Open Circuit

Electric oven shows F3 and does not heat correctly, temperature may be erratic.

Advertisements

Possible Causes

Broken NTC sensor, disconnected sensor plug, damaged harness between sensor and control board

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ety first: Disconnect power before accessing the rear of the oven.

  • Check sensor connection: Locate the temperature sensor at the rear of the oven cavity. Ensure its connector to the wiring harness is secure.
  • Test sensor continuity: Disconnect the sensor and measure resistance at room temperature. If the meter shows OL (open circuit), replace the sensor.
  • Inspect harness: Follow the harness from the sensor to the control board, checking for cuts, burns, or loose connectors. Repair or replace as needed.

Note: After replacing the sensor, clear the error by disconnecting power for a few minutes, then test the oven.
